Unlike a mixture, a compound has a chemical formula that is always the same. TRUE or FALSE.

The answer is true, a compound has a chemical formula that is always the same. A chemical formula is a way of expressing the ratios of the atoms in a compound. It represents a compound so it is designated to a specific substance and cannot be changed.
